What Are The Rules Of The Game?
Waffle game begins with a grid of possible letters in both true and false positions, rather than giving you a blank canvas and evaluating on you to fill it in. A waffle grid contains six five-letter words. It is necessary to horizontally and vertically arrange the letters into the appropriate words. The letters can be dragged to any location on the board. A change in letter color indicates whether or not they are in the proper location.
Using the color of each cell in the grid, you can determine how close you are to the bottom row:
-The green lettering on the previous row is an exact match
-The yellow text appears in the last row, but in a different column.
-The final row does not have any gray letters.
-If a letter appears more than once, only those cells that match exactly will be colored, from left to right.
